Pro-Russian Hackers Attack Nato Websites
- By
Mark Piggott
March 16, 2014 10:00 GMT
-
- Ukrainian hackers pledging allegiance to Russia have successfully
sabotaged several major websites belonging to Nato (North Atlantic
Treaty Organisation) in an act which raises the spectre of a return to
the Cold War.
-
- As well as an Estonian cyber-security centre, Nato's main website, www.nato.int,
was temporarily offline due to what spokeswoman Oana Lungescu described
as distributed denial-of-service (DDoS) attacks. Such attacks are
coordinated to deliberately overload websites with commands and
requests, causing them to fail....
